
Traffic stop leads to dugs and weapons seizure

On Friday, December 10, 2021, Mackenzie RCMP saw a vehicle make a short stop at a residence in the community. Police are familiar with the residence and the officer stopped the vehicle once it left the residence.
The driver and lone occupant of the vehicle was arrested and evidence gathered led police to seek and obtain a search warrant for a house in the 90 Block of Centennial Drive.
Because of the search warrant, police seized a loaded SKS rifle, three (3) additional long guns, and suspected psilocybin, cocaine, methamphetamine and fentanyl.
The 38-year-old man was released pending a court date in 2022. The man could face firearms and drug related charges,
said Cpl. Calvin Aird, Mackenzie RCMP. The investigation is ongoing.
